Werner Zeh 69dcc1e515 soc/intel/apollolake: Fix BUG-message when checking for XDCI device
The current check for XDCI enabled uses a static device path to an
internal PCI device at a very late point in the boot flow. At this
time the devicetree has been processed and disabled devices have been
already removed. If this device (00:15.1, XDCI) is disabled in
devicetree this will trigger the message
'BUG: check_xdci_enable requests hidden 00:15.1' in the log.
This looks weird and is wrong since it is not a bug to disable this
device when it is not needed.

To avoid this look up the devicetree by a tree walk instead of using
a static value for the devicetree.

Subrata Banik 6af980a2ae drivers/intel/fsp2_0: Allow `mp_startup_all_cpus()` to run serially
As per MP service specification, EDK2 is allowed to specify the mode
in which a 'func' routine should be executed on APs.

`SingleThread` sets to 'true' meaning to execute the function one by
one (serially) or sets to 'false' meaning to execute the function
simultaneously.

MP service API `StartupAllAPs` was designed to pass such options as
part of function argument.

But another MP service API `StartupAllCPUs` doesn't specify any such
requirement. Running the `func` simultaneously on APs results in
a coherency issue (hang while executing `func`) due to lack of
acquiring a spin lock while accessing common data structure in
multiprocessor environment.

Arthur Heymans 59a348b75a drivers/net/r8168.c: Guard against generating power resource
Not all platforms need to generate power resources, but the code does
not get optimized out at build time because the devicetree gets
compiled into a linked list. As this code pulls in some heavy ACPI
dependencies that is even implemented with weak empty function it
makes sense to optimize out this code using a Kconfig constant.

This saves 1.5K in ramstage size on gigabyte/ga-945gcm-s2l.

Kevin Chiu ea9425504f mb/google/guybrush/var/nipperkin: update telemetry settings
Currently, the AMD SDLE stardust test fails with incorrect VDD/SOC
scale/offset value, it needs to update the two load line slope
settings for the telemetry.

AGESA sends these values to the SMU, which accepts them as units of
current. Proper calibration is determined by the AMD SDLE tool and the
Stardust test.

VDD scale: 92165 -> 73457
VDD offset: 412 -> 291
SOC scale: 30233 -> 30761
SOC offset: 457 -> 834
